2009-2010 Women's Policy Institute

Announcing the 2009 -2010 Women's Policy Institute Fellows!

We are pleased to announce the selection of twenty-three outstanding women working in environmental and reproductive justice, economic justice, criminal justice and elder women’s issues from all over California for the 2009-2010 Women’s Policy Institute.
